Source code for tensorquant.timehandles.daycounter

from .utils import DayCounterConvention
from datetime import date


[docs] class DayCounter: def __init__( self, day_counter_convention: DayCounterConvention, include_last_day: bool = False, ): self.day_counter_convention = day_counter_convention self.include_last_day = 1 if include_last_day else 0
[docs] def year_days(self, year: int): if year % 4 == 0: return 366 else: return 365
[docs] def year_fraction(self, d1: date, d2: date): if d1 == d2: return 0.0 if self.day_counter_convention == DayCounterConvention.Actual360: return self.day_count(d1, d2) / 360.0 elif self.day_counter_convention == DayCounterConvention.Actual365: return self.day_count(d1, d2) / 365.0 elif self.day_counter_convention == DayCounterConvention.Thirty360: return self.day_count(d1, d2) / 360.0 elif self.day_counter_convention == DayCounterConvention.Thirty360E: return self.day_count(d1, d2) / 360.0 elif self.day_counter_convention == DayCounterConvention.ActualActual: # if d1.year == d2.year: # return self.day_count(d1,d2)/self.year_days(d1.year) y1 = d1.year y2 = d2.year sum = y2 - y1 - 1 sum += self.day_count(d1, date(y1 + 1, 1, 1)) / self.year_days(y1) sum += self.day_count(date(y2, 1, 1), d2) / self.year_days(y2) return sum
[docs] def day_count(self, d1: date, d2: date): if d1 == d2: return 0.0 if self.day_counter_convention == DayCounterConvention.Actual360: return (d2 - d1).days + self.include_last_day elif ( self.day_counter_convention == DayCounterConvention.Actual365 or self.day_counter_convention == DayCounterConvention.ActualActual ): return (d2 - d1).days elif self.day_counter_convention == DayCounterConvention.Thirty360: dd1 = d1.day dd2 = d2.day if dd1 == 31: dd1 = 30 if dd2 == 31 and dd1 == 30: dd2 = 30 return ( 360.0 * (d2.year - d1.year) + 30.0 * (d2.month - d1.month) + dd2 - dd1 ) elif self.day_counter_convention == DayCounterConvention.Thirty360E: dd1 = d1.day dd2 = d2.day if dd1 == 31: dd1 = 30 if dd2 == 31: dd2 = 30 return ( 360.0 * (d2.year - d1.year) + 30.0 * (d2.month - d1.month) + dd2 - dd1 )
def __str__(self) -> str: return self.day_counter_convention.name
